First, what is the pack for? if it is primary power on an expensive machine with big current draw you maybe better off to replace the pack.  Second, are you sure its aluminum? if it is it is a challenge to solder at the best of times as it oxidizes rapidly.  It would be a bit odd for the tab to be Al connected to copper wire.
